Here is the postamble that is generated here:
<div id="postamble" class="status">
<p class="author">Author: Me</p>
<p class="date">Created: 2013-04-06 Sat 19:25</p>
<p class="creator">Generated by <a href="http://orgmode.org">Org</a> mode
8.0-pre in <a href="http://www.gnu.org/software/emacs/">Emacs</a> 24.2.93.1.</p>
<p class="xhtml-validation"><a
href="http://validator.w3.org/check?uri=referer">Validate XHTML 1.0</a></p>
</div>
It has the date. But there is something weird, in the default option:
(("en" "<p class=\"author\">Author: %a (%e)</p>\n<p class=\"date\">Date:
%d</p>\n<p class=\"creator\">Generated by %c</p>\n<p
class=\"xhtml-validation\">%v</p>"))
the text is "Date" and not "Created".
